Broadcom Software - Agile Operations Division

Broadcom Software is one of the world's leading enterprise software companies, modernizing, optimizing, and protecting the world's most complex technology environments. With its engineering-centered culture, Broadcom Software is a global software leader building a comprehensive portfolio of industry-leading enterprise software enabling innovation, stability, scalability, and security for the largest global companies in the world.

In the Agile Operations Division, we offer business-critical software solutions that help the world's leading companies transform their operating model to be more agile. Our ValueOps, Automation, and NetOps solutions help these organizations drive innovation and achieve operational excellence to realize better business outcomes - and better experiences for their customers.

Our industry success is built on a decades-long track record of delivering transformational solutions to teams who plan, build, test, and operate mission-critical software for the world's largest and most complex businesses. To do this, we respond quickly and thoughtfully, innovate in the context of customer needs, and collaborate inclusively with customers and internal partners.
